mutt-i no longer exists.

mutt-i was essentially identical to the current mutt packages; not
containing cryptographic code, but containing hooks for PGP &co.

When Michael Elkins was still the head of mutt development, mutt-i was
maintained as a separate version, based in Germany. Michael didn't want to
take any risks with the export regulations. After some discussion within
Debian, we decided that there were no problems to be expected with mutt-i on
the US servers, and the separate mutt-i package was dropped.
